BLOOMINGTON - Christian Citizens for Life announced today that it will be participating in the nationwide Stand up for Religious Freedom rally on June 8. The local rally will be at 12:00 p.m. on Friday, June 8, 2012 on the Monroe County Courthouse lawn.
Earlier this year, President Obama announced that employers would be forced to provide contraceptive coverage to their employees, and did not exempt Christian parachurch organizations. Therefore, Christian organizations nationwide are being forced by the Obama administration to pay for contraception against their Christian convictions.
A number of local pastors will be speaking at the event and urging our government to submit to the First Amendment and not infringe upon our liberty.
It is important to note that some "contraceptives" actually act as abortifacients, preventing implantation of a newly-created embryo and causing that new person to die. CCFL believes that all life is sacred and should be protected from fertilization to natural death.
